Relevance des tests de logiciels dans l’industrie des TI

l'industrie

Introduction et Relevance

Les sociétés de développement de logiciels consacrent une quantité importante de ressources et de main-d’œuvre pour le développement d’applications selon les exigences spécifiées par les entreprises ou les particuliers. Cependant, à la suite du développement de telles software / logiciels, les entreprises doivent s’assurer que ces logiciels / software fonctionnent conformément aux exigences du client. Pour’assurer que tous les bogues du logiciel sont identifiés avant le déploiement, diverses procédures de test sont mises en œuvre par l’industrie informatique. L’importance p ceci est directement liée à la capacité du logiciel à mesurer son potentiel. Si le nouveau logiciel est incapable d’exécuter la tâche pour laquelle il a été conçu, le customer risque de subir de lourdes pertes en raison d’un arrêt de travail et de nuire aux activités de la société de développement de logiciels. La portée de ces procédures est de faciliter l’identification d’un problème dans le logiciel, la fixation de tels problèmes n’étant pas dans le cadre du evaluation logiciel. Certaines des principales méthodologies mises en œuvre par les entreprises dans l’industrie des TI comprennent les evaluations généraux, de control, fonctionnels et de régression systeme.io : logiciel saas de aurelien amacker.

Essais généraux

Ceci se réfère aux evaluations généraux effectués sur les logiciels / software pour assurer la fonctionnalité des logiciels nouvellement développés. Certains des evaluations communs inclus dans les procédures d’assurance qualité standard sont les tests de performance et d’utilisabilité sur le Web. La procédure de test de performance Internet consiste principalement à évaluer la performance en ligne d’une application Internet ou d’un site Net. Le evaluation d’utilisabilité est une approche principalement subjective, qui garantit que le logiciel est competent d’être utilisé efficacement dans un ensemble de circonstances donné. L’objectif est d’identifier la capacité d’exploitation générale du logiciel / p l’application testée et d’aider les développeurs à déterminer certaines des améliorations à apporter au logiciel. Une société de développement de logiciels effectue généralement des evaluations généraux p logiciels / software ainsi que d’autres méthodes and avancées pour s’assurer que le logiciel est conforme aux capacités opérationnelles prédéfinies spécifiées par le groupe customer / utilisateur.

Test de charge

La procédure de control simule les conditions de fonctionnement du logiciel / p l’application pendant les périodes de control supérieure / normale pour évaluer l’effet de ces changements sur le fonctionnement du logiciel / p l’application. Ce n’est pas la même chose que les tests de résistance, car les tests de cost vérifient les capacités opérationnelles en charge normale et en cost élevée, tandis que les tests de stress tentent d’induire des erreurs dans les opérations normales en utilisant une charge système accrue. Ceci est considéré comme un type de test non fonctionnel, qui est entrepris par les sociétés de développement de logiciels pour évaluer les capacités de assistance multi-utilisateur p l’application.

En tant que pratique courante dans l’industrie du logiciel, ses objectifs spécifiques sont largement contestés et le terme est souvent utilisé dans des conjonctions avec le volume, la fiabilité, les performances du logiciel et les tests de simultanéité. En utilisant le test de control, les développeurs peuvent tenter de déterminer la raison de la lenteur des performances du logiciel. Les raisons communes d’une telle réponse lente incluent généralement l’équilibrage de cost entre plusieurs serveurs, le traitement côté customer, l’encombrement / latence réseau, le service de base de données disponible et / ou les bogues dans le (s) serveur (s) d’application ou logiciel. L’utilisation des tests de charge est recommandée pour les logiciels / software, qui sont soumis à un accord de niveau de service (SLA) pour garantir que le logiciel est capable de prendre en charge plusieurs utilisateurs. Comme la procédure simule une augmentation de la charge du système en utilisant plusieurs utilisateurs virtuels, divers logiciels sont actuellement disponibles pour effectuer des tests de control. Certains des principaux outils de control utilisés par les développeurs sont IBM Rational Performance Tester, Apache JMeter, LoadRunner, etc.. En outre, un outil de control couramment utilisé par les sociétés de evaluation logiciel en Inde est disponible dans Visual Studio Ultimate Edition. .

Leave a Reply

Your email address will not be published. Required fields are marked *